The cheapest way to get from Netcong to Boston is to drive which costs $45 - $65 and takes 4h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Netcong to Boston is to drive which takes 4h 39m and costs $45 - $65.
The distance between Netcong and Boston is 287 miles. The road distance is 248.4 miles.
The best way to get from Netcong to Boston without a car is to train which takes 6h 35m and costs $30 - $800.
It takes approximately 6h 35m to get from Netcong to Boston,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Netcong to Boston is 248 miles. It takes approximately 4h 39m to drive from Netcong to Boston.
